Welcome edd ?

Your phone Wifi connects to your home wifi - it doesn’t use cell / SIM service. Connect your phone to your home wifi and update FF6 app.

You should plug your phone with FreeFlight6 to your controller and open the controller to turn it on. USB (standard) out of the controller and into your phone. Note: USB-C is for charging the controller only.
Turn your phone to Airplane mode! Your controller will update the software in the controller using FF6 that you have already installed on your phone.
When prompted by FF6 (after the controller has updated), turn on your Anafi. FF6 will then upgrade the Anafi.

Then... fly little one!

Howdy Edd, congratulations on your Anafi. :)

You will need a data connection of some sort initially, but that can be your home/work/public library wifi if need be. This is so that the Anafi & Skycontroller can be updated before you head off to fly. Believe me when I say that the updates are well worth doing.

Full instructions as to how to get going with this process are over on Parrot's site.

By the way, your phone or tablet doesn't need to be USB-C at all. There are a list of other processing factors needed, but USB-C connection is not one of them!

Welcome,

First off, what kind of connector does your "normal phone" have? There are MANY options to either adapt or replace the cable to allow the remote to plug into your phone. There is nothing special or dedicated about the cable coming from the remote to your device so you don't need it to be USB C on that end! You need a USB A on the end that goes into the controller and whatever you have on your phone ( lightning, micro usb, whatever, depending on what phone you have)
How do you charge the phone? That charging cable will most likely have a USB A connection where it plugs into the wall adapter? Try using that? All the phones come with a charging cable and most of those, that were supplied with the phone, will allow "data transfer" as well as charging ....that is the only requirement.


As above, you DO NOT need an actual connection to the internet to fly the drone. Just connect the phone through a WIFI connection of your choice to download/install the "free flight 6 " app, do updates, load maps, etc. Once you connect the phone to the controller, the controller does all the communication to the drone that you need and the phone just becomes basically a view screen and a data processor.
So not having a mobile data ( cellular signal ) connection will not affect the ability to fly.

What cable are you using to charge the phone? Every phone I have own has one end that plugs into a USB port and the other end into the phone. The standard USB end would plug into the controller and the other end into the phone as it would if you were charging the phone.

As others have mentioned you would connect to your home wifi to download Freeflight 6 to your phone and the latest firmware for the controller and Anafi. After that you won't need a phone wifi connection, you will be connecting to the controller and Anafi via the phone/controller connection via the cable.

I am current using an IPhone with no cellular service to operate the Anafi, did everything as described above and flying.
